Which personality disorder involves a lack of empathy?

Posted on August 23, 2022 by Author

Which personality disorder involves a lack of empathy? Narcissistic personality disorder: a pattern of need for admiration and lack of empathy for others. How high did the volcanic plume rise into the atmosphere?

Posted on August 23, 2022 by Author

How high did the volcanic plume rise into the atmosphere? The volcanic materials form a vertical column or plume that may rise many kilometers into the air above the vent of the volcano. In the most explosive eruptions, the eruption column may rise over 40 km (25 mi), penetrating the stratosphere. How far can the…
